Overnight, Russia attacked the Orlivka international ferry crossing on the border with Romania цшер Shahed strike drones, according to the State Border Guard Service of Ukraine (SBGS).

As a result of the Russian attack, hits were recorded on the building and grounds of the border crossing point, and fires broke out, which have already been contained by emergency responders.

The Romanian side has been notified of the situation, and vehicles are currently being rerouted to other border crossing points.

The processing of citizens and vehicles at the crossing point has been temporarily suspended.

The Border Guard Service asks travelers to take this information into account when planning to cross the state border and reminds them that this is not the first time Russia has targeted this particular border crossing.
